



BODY {
	background-image: url(../images/background2-1.jpg);
	background-repeat: no-repeat;
	background-attachment:fixed;
	background-position: bottom center;
	border: 0;
	margin: 0;
	padding: 0;
	height: 100%;
	font-family: "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#eaeaea;
    font-weight: normal;
}

a {
	color: #D76B16;
	text-decoration: none;
}

a:hover {
	color: #fff;
}

#header {
	background-image: url(../images/header-1.jpg);
	background-repeat: no-repeat;
	width: 801px;
	height: 280px;
	margin: 0 auto 0 auto;
	border: 0px solid #ff0000;
}

#footer {
	background-image: url(../images/footer-1.jpg);
	width: 801px;
	height: 102px;
	margin: 0 auto 0 auto;
	color: #cd8b34;	
}

#main-content {
	background-image: url(../images/fondo-body-1.jpg);
	background-repeat: no-repeat;
	background-color: #35020B;
	width: 801px;


	min-height: 730px;
	height:auto !important;
	height:730px;	
	overflow: hidden !important;
	
	margin: 0 auto 0 auto;
}

#home_flash {
	margin: 0 2px 0 0;
}

.logo  {
	
	width: 200px;
	height: 150px;
	
}

.menun {
	width: 801px;
	height: 56px;
	margin: 17px 0 0 0;

}

.menun ul li
{
	display: inline;
	list-style-type: none;
	padding-right: 20px;
	font-size: 11px;
}

.menun ul li a { color: #f8dd8c; }

.menun ul li a:hover { 	color: #cd8b34; }


.home-content {
	background-image: url(../images/home_bg.jpg);
	background-repeat: no-repeat;
	width: 801px;
	height: 415px;
}

.seccion-int a { color: #f8dd8c !important; }
.seccion-int a:hover { border-bottom: 1px dotted #f8dd8c;  }

.footer1 { padding: 45px 0 0 20px; }




.footer2 ul { padding: 5px 0 0 20px; margin: 0; }
.footer2 ul li
{
	display: inline;
	list-style-type: none;
	padding: 0 5px 0 0;
	font-size: 9px;
	color: #cd8b34;
	margin: 0;
}
.footer2 ul li a { color: #fbea9e; }
.footer2 ul li a:hover { text-decoration: underline; }

.hc-foto1 { margin: 102px 0 0 21px;}
.hc-foto2 { margin: 102px 0 0 2px;}
.hc-vermas { text-align: right; margin: 15px 40px 0 0; border: 1px solid #ff000; }
.hc-vermas2 { text-align: right; margin: 15px 60px 0 0; border: 1px solid #ff000; }
.hc-vermas3 { text-align: right; margin: 5px 60px 0 0; border: 1px solid #ff000; }

.event-table {
	margin: 12px 0 0 25px;
}

.event-table2 {
	margin: 222px 0 0 0px;
}

.event-info {
	text-align: justify;
	color:#da7b80;
	border: 0px solid #ff0000;
	padding-right: 20px;
	font-size: 11px;
}

.dateicon {
	margin: 0 4px 0 8px;
}

.event-fecha { color:#fbeaa2; }
.event-name { color:#da7b80; 	font-size: 11px; }
.seccionp {
	width: 802px;
	margin: 0 auto 0 auto;

}

.seccion-int {
	background-color: #2f0107;
/*	color: #bf5459;*/
color: #da7b80;
	padding: 0px;
}

.seccion-int p { margin: 10px 40px 30px 40px; overflow: hidden; }
.seccion-int ul { margin: 10px 50px 20px 40px; padding: 0; }

.bg-secc {
	height: 113px;
	background-position: 0 0;
}


.main-sec { margin: 30px 0 20px 0; overflow: hidden; }

H1 { position: absolute; left: -5000px; }


H2, H3 { 
	color: #f3ad3e;
	margin: 10px 0 5px 20px;
}

H2 { font-size: 16px;}
H3 { font-size: 12px;}

h5 { color: #f3ad3e; font-size: 12px; margin: 0 !important; padding: 0 !important; }

.tabla1 TD { background-color: #711516; padding: 5px; pading-bottom: 7px; }
.tabla1 TH { border-bottom: 1px solid #fbea9e; color: #fbea9e; }
.tabla1 { margin-left: 40px; }



.tabla2 TD {  padding: 12px; text-align: center; }
.tabla2 TH { border-bottom: 1px solid #fbea9e; color: #fbea9e; padding: 5px; }
.tabla2 { width: 95%; margin: 0 auto 0 auto; }
.tabla2 p { margin:0 !important; padding:0 !important; text-align: justify; font }
.tabla2 .descr { text-align: justify; font-size: 9px; }
.tabla2 .titl { color: #f3ad3e; text-align: justify; font-size: 11px; }
.altr { background-color: #711516; }
















